There were 4 of us and we sat in a nice booth on the left side. We were approached quickly and asked if we wanted to place a drink order which we did. We ordered the Asst. Appetizer plate and said we would place our order a bit later. Appetizers were good but some choices only had 2 of that choice making it hard to share with 4 of us. Two of our dinner orders came first which were curry dishes, After 5-6 minutes they brought the shrimp dish but no dinner for #4 of our party. She had ordered Pad Thai.
A full 10 mins. after the 3rd dinner came was when she got her dinner. She wanted us to start eating when our food came rather than they get cold. If we had waited, it wouldn't have mattered that they be cold, we would have refused to eat since our friends dinner turns out (according to the waitress) to be made in a special section of their kitchen while the curries are made separately and the other main dinner in another section of the kitchen.
Now, wait a another minute!!! Knowing the curries are fast to spoon into a bowl, wouldn't you put those orders in a few minutes after putting in the order for the one item that takes the longest!
No apology until we asked what the issue was and why which turned out to be irrational.
I had actually seen another review that mentioned their food did not come out at the same time in a timely manner.
P.S. The food was good, but appetizer plate not shareable for 4
Vegetarian options: Many dishes have no meat and patron is given the choice of which protein they want added to their order and many have coconut milk (plant based) for those that are dairy free. Plenty of vegetable to request in dishes offered with tofu for vegans.
Parking: It is in a large strip mall parking lot but the restaurant is hidden in the only corner and not clearly visible. Park near the newer store next to it which is a beauty supply large store. Two words and first word Cos!
Kid-friendliness: There was a baby nearby whose mother took her out of the dining room area so as not to disturb other patrons. So thoughtful of her. Know that other children are sometimes just loud. Not a romantic date or special occasion area - big dining room.
